001.
$brand
=null;
002.
003.
###################Insert Section###############
004.
if
(isset(
$_POST
[
'b'
][
'insert'
])){
005.
$b
=
$_POST
[
'b'
];
006.
$sqli
= "INSERT INTO brand(brand)
007.
VALUE(
'".$b['
brand
']."'
)";
008.
$rsi
=
$conn
->query(
$sqli
);
009.
if
(
$rsi
){
010.
$_SESSION
[
'flash'
][
'type'
]=
'success'
;
011.
$_SESSION
[
'flash'
][
'msg'
]=
'เพิ่มข้อมูลเรียบร้อย'
;
012.
}
else
{
013.
$_SESSION
[
'flash'
][
'type'
]=
'danger'
;
014.
$_SESSION
[
'flash'
][
'msg'
]=
'ไม่สามารถเพิ่มข้อมูลได้'
;
015.
}
016.
017.
}
018.
019.
###################Edit Section#################
020.
if
(isset(
$_GET
[
'eid'
])){
021.
$bid
=
$_GET
[
'eid'
];
022.
023.
$sqle
=
"SELECT * FROM brand WHERE id='"
.
$bid
.
"'"
;
024.
$resulte
=
$conn
->query(
$sqle
);
025.
$rse
= mysqli_fetch_array(
$resulte
);
026.
027.
$brand
=
$rse
[
'brand'
];
028.
029.
}
030.
031.
if
(isset(
$_POST
[
'b'
][
'edit'
])){
032.
$b
=
$_POST
[
'b'
];
033.
$sqlu
= "UPDATE brand SET
034.
brand=
'".$b['
brand
']."'
035.
036.
WHERE id=
'".$b['
id
']."'
";
037.
$rsu
=
$conn
->query(
$sqlu
);
038.
if
(
$rsu
){
039.
$_SESSION
[
'flash'
][
'type'
]=
'success'
;
040.
$_SESSION
[
'flash'
][
'msg'
]=
'แก้ไขข้อมูลเรียบร้อย'
;
041.
}
else
{
042.
$_SESSION
[
'flash'
][
'type'
]=
'danger'
;
043.
$_SESSION
[
'flash'
][
'msg'
]=
'ไม่สามารถแก้ไขข้อมูลได้'
;
044.
}
045.
}
046.
047.
###################
Delete
Section###############
048.
if
(isset(
$_GET
[
'did'
])){
049.
$sqld
=
"DELETE FROM brand WHERE id='"
.
$_GET
['did
']."'
";
050.
$rsd
=
$conn
->query(
$sqld
);
051.
if
(
$rsd
){
052.
$_SESSION
[
'flash'
][
'type'
]=
'success'
;
053.
$_SESSION
[
'flash'
][
'msg'
]=
'ลบข้อมูลเรียบร้อยแล้ว'
;
054.
}
else
{
055.
$_SESSION
[
'flash'
][
'type'
]=
'danger'
;
056.
$_SESSION
[
'flash'
][
'msg'
]=
'ไม่สามารถลบข้อมูลได้'
;
057.
}
058.
}
059.
060.
###################Select Data Section###############
061.
$sql
=
"SELECT * FROM brand ORDER BY id DESC"
;
062.
$result
=
$conn
->query(
$sql
);
063.
?>
064.
065.
<!-- ###############Flash Message############# -->
066.
<?php
if
(isset(
$_SESSION
[
'flash'
])){ ?>
067.
<div
class
=
"alert alert-<?php echo $_SESSION['flash']['type'];?>"
>
068.
<?php
echo
ucfirst(
$_SESSION
[
'flash'
][
'type'
]).
' '
.
$_SESSION
[
'flash'
][
'msg'
];?>
069.
</div>
070.
<?php }?>
071.
<!--################Insert form############## -->
072.
<div
class
=
"row"
>
073.
<div
class
=
"col-md-12"
>
074.
<h3>ยี่ห้อสินค้า</h3>
075.
<form method=
"post"
action=
"<?php echo $_SERVER['PHP_SELF'];?>"
class
=
"form-horizontal"
>
076.
<?php
if
(isset(
$_GET
[
'eid'
])){?>
077.
<input type=
"hidden"
name=
"b[edit]"
value=
"1"
>
078.
<input type=
"hidden"
name=
"b[id]"
value=
"<?php echo $bid;?>"
>
079.
<?php }
else
{?>
080.
<input type=
"hidden"
name=
"b[insert]"
value=
"1"
>
081.
<?php }?>
082.
<div
class
=
"form-group"
>
083.
<label
class
=
"control-label col-md-2"
for
=
"b-brand"
>ยี่ห้อ</label>
084.
<div
class
=
"col-md-10"
>
085.
<input id=
"b-brand"
class
=
"form-control"
type=
"text"
name=
"b[brand]"
value=
"<?php echo $brand;?>"
required=
"required"
>
086.
</div>
087.
088.
</div>
089.
<input type=
"submit"
value=
"บันทึกข้อมูล ยี่ห้อสินค้า"
class
=
"btn btn-primary"
>
090.
<?php
if
(isset(
$_GET
[
'eid'
])){
091.
<a href=
"admin_brand.php"
class
=
"btn btn-warning"
>ยกเลิก</a>
092.
<?php }?>
093.
094.
</form>
095.
</div>
096.
097.
<hr />
098.
<div
class
=
"col-md-12"
>
099.
<!-- ###############List of Data############# -->
100.
<h3>รายการยี่ห้อสินค้า</h3>
101.
<table
class
=
"table table-bordered table-hover"
>
102.
<tr>
103.
<th>ยี่ห้อ</th>
104.
105.
<th></th>
106.
</tr>
107.
<?php
while
(
$rs
=mysqli_fetch_array(
$result
)){?>
108.
<tr>
109.
<td><?php
echo
$rs
[
'brand'
];?></td>
110.
111.
<td>
112.
<a href=
"<?php echo $_SERVER['PHP_SELF'];?>?eid=<?php echo $rs['id'];?>"
class
=
"btn btn-sm btn-warning"
>แก้ไข</a>
113.
<a href=
"<?php echo $_SERVER['PHP_SELF'];?>?did=<?php echo $rs['id'];?>"
class
=
"btn btn-sm btn-danger"
onclick=
"return confirm('แน่ใจนะว่าต้องการลบ?');"
>ลบ</a>
114.
</td>
115.
</tr>
116.
<?php }?>
117.
</table>
118.
</div>
119.
</div><!--row-->